DevSecOps Engineer - Powerhouse Institute, Inc
Security Engineer
DevSecOps Engineer responsible for building and maintaining secure CI/CD pipelines, managing releases, and supporting AWS cloud environments with a focus on automation and reliability.
About the role
Key Responsibilities
- Design, implement, and maintain CI/CD pipelines using Jenkins and GitHub Actions to ensure rapid, reliable delivery of software.
- Lead release management activities, including deployment, validation, and rollback procedures across multiple environments.
- Configure and manage AWS cloud resources, applying best practices for security, scalability, and cost optimization.
- Collaborate with development, security, and operations teams to embed security controls throughout the software lifecycle.
- Monitor pipeline performance, troubleshoot failures, and continuously improve automation scripts and tooling.
Requirements
- Proven experience with Jenkins, GitHub Actions, and AWS services (EC2, S3, IAM, CloudFormation).
- Strong understanding of CI/CD principles, release engineering, and infrastructure as code.
- Hands‑on experience with security best practices in DevOps, including secrets management and vulnerability scanning.
- Excellent problem‑solving skills and ability to work independently in a remote environment.
